BREAKING: No water supply from Rand Water to greater Kempton Park

Most of Kempton could be affected

The City of Ekurhuleni is switching to alternative water supplies as a result of an interruption in the water supply from Rand Water.

Ward councillor Jaco Terblanche said an SMS was sent out by an engineer at the water department informing councillors about the situation.

The greater Kempton Park area will be affected and many residents will experience low water pressure.

Terblanche said the Jan Smuts, Kempton Park West and Norkem Park reservoirs will be opened to ensure a water supply to the city.

Asked how long this situation could last, Terblanche said it could be day or two.

No further information is available at this stage.
